Is Dior Sauvage Perfume Discontinued

As of now, Dior Sauvage has not been officially discontinued. It remains one of Dior’s flagship fragrances and continues to be widely available across various retail channels worldwide. However, the landscape of fragrances can sometimes be confusing due to reformulations, limited editions, or new versions being released. To clarify, Dior Sauvage is still in production and remains a popular choice among fragrance lovers. There are no official announcements from Dior indicating the discontinuation of Sauvage, and the fragrance continues to enjoy strong demand in stores and online.


Understanding the Status of Dior Sauvage

While Dior has not announced any plans to discontinue Sauvage, it is essential to understand how fragrances evolve and why some consumers might perceive changes.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Continued Production: Dior Sauvage is still being produced and sold in major stores, online platforms, and duty-free shops.
  • Variants and Editions: Dior has released several variants, such as Sauvage Eau de Parfum, Sauvage Eau de Toilette, and limited editions like Sauvage Parfum, which often coexist with the original.
  • Reformulations: Like many fragrances, Sauvage may undergo reformulation over time due to ingredient availability and regulatory changes. These reformulations are often subtle and aim to preserve the original scent profile.
  • Availability: Sometimes, specific bottles or editions may temporarily be out of stock or limited in certain regions, leading to rumors about discontinuation.

Recent Developments and Releases

In recent years, Dior has expanded the Sauvage line with new interpretations and variations, including:

  • Sauvage Parfum: A richer, more intense version of the original, launched to offer a deeper scent experience.
  • Sauvage Elixir: A more concentrated, long-lasting version with a focus on woody and spicy notes.
  • Limited Editions: Special releases for holidays or anniversaries, which are often available for limited times.

These additions demonstrate Dior’s commitment to maintaining interest in the Sauvage line rather than replacing or discontinuing it. The original Sauvage Eau de Parfum remains a core product and continues to be a best-seller worldwide.

1. What Are Top, Middle, And Base Notes In Perfume?
Perfume is built on three levels: top, middle, and base notes. Top notes are the first scents you perceive, usually light and fresh. Middle notes emerge as the fragrance develops and form its character. Base notes are long-lasting, giving depth and staying power. Together, they create a balanced and evolving scent.

2. How Does Perfume Concentration Affect Its Longevity?
Perfume concentration determines how strong and long-lasting a scent will be. Parfum has the highest concentration of fragrance oils (20–30%) and lasts the longest. Eau de parfum (15–20%) is slightly lighter, while eau de toilette (5–15%) and cologne (2–5%) are less intense and fade faster. Concentration also influences price.

3. What’s The Difference Between Natural And Synthetic Ingredients In Perfumes?
Natural ingredients come from plants, flowers, fruits, or animals, while synthetic compounds are lab-created. Synthetics replicate rare or expensive natural aromas and improve stability. Many modern perfumes combine both types, allowing creativity, ethical sourcing, and consistent quality. Synthetic ingredients can also make fragrances cruelty-free and less allergenic.

4. Can Fragrances Trigger Memories Or Emotions?
Yes, scents are closely linked to the brain’s limbic system, which processes emotion and memory. A fragrance can evoke nostalgia, comfort, or excitement. Many people associate perfumes with specific events, people, or moods, making fragrance a powerful tool for emotional expression and memory recall.

5. How Does Skin Chemistry Affect How A Perfume Smells?
Perfume interacts with individual body chemistry, altering how it smells on the skin. Factors like skin type, pH, diet, and hormones influence scent development. The same perfume may smell different on two people, which is why testing on your own skin before buying is crucial for an accurate representation.

8. Do Perfumes Expire, And How Can You Tell?
Yes, perfumes can expire, usually after 3–5 years. Signs include darkened color, separation of ingredients, or altered scent. Storage in a cool, dark place with the bottle tightly sealed helps preserve fragrance. Using expired perfume may result in a degraded or unpleasant aroma.

9. What Role Does Alcohol Play In Perfumes?
Alcohol acts as a solvent that dissolves fragrance oils and helps disperse them evenly. It also contributes to the initial burst of scent when applied. Higher alcohol content can enhance evaporation and projection, but it can also dry the skin. Alcohol ensures perfumes remain stable and long-lasting in the bottle.

10. How Does Temperature Affect Perfume Strength And Scent?
Temperature impacts perfume evaporation and perception. Warm temperatures intensify fragrance, often making light scents stronger, while cold can suppress projection. Extreme heat or sunlight can degrade ingredients, altering the scent. Understanding environmental effects helps choose perfumes suited for seasonal and climate conditions.

14. What’s The Difference Between Eau De Parfum And Eau De Toilette?
Eau de parfum (EDP) contains more concentrated fragrance oils (typically 15–20%) and lasts longer, whereas eau de toilette (EDT) has less concentration (5–15%), producing a lighter, shorter-lived scent. EDP is often richer and more suitable for evening wear, while EDT is ideal for daytime or casual use.

17. How Were Perfumes Originally Used Before Alcohol-Based Sprays?
Ancient perfumes were oils, balms, or incense burned during rituals. Egyptians, Mesopotamians, and Romans used them for ceremonies, personal hygiene, and spiritual purposes. Alcohol-based sprays emerged in the 19th century, allowing perfumes to be applied easily and evenly while preserving scent integrity.

19. How Should Perfumes Be Stored To Extend Their Life?
Perfumes should be stored in cool, dark areas away from sunlight and heat. Bottles should remain tightly sealed and upright to prevent evaporation or oxidation. Proper storage maintains fragrance integrity, color, and balance of notes, ensuring the perfume smells as intended for years.

20. What Are “Accords” In Perfumery, And Why Are They Important?
Accords are harmonious blends of two or more fragrance notes that create a distinct scent. They form the backbone of perfumes, ensuring that top, middle, and base notes interact cohesively. A well-crafted accord gives the perfume balance, uniqueness, and emotional impact.

24. What Is Olfactory Fatigue, And Why Does It Happen?
Olfactory fatigue occurs when your nose becomes desensitized to a scent after prolonged exposure. You may stop noticing your perfume even though others can smell it. This is normal and temporary. Stepping away from the scent or switching fragrances can refresh your perception.
